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9508316 27404 946239698 1904
63 7399201437
63 7399201437
68 655865313 823
All about undefined
Interested in learning more?
63 7399201437
68 655865313 823
See more
460966 33983 184
2128493040 077594 2751 85 794889152
See more
7802 656968
34829833 68 4645547633
See more